黑狐家游戏

关系数据库和分布式数据库的区别与联系,关系数据库与分布式数据库,异同解析与未来展望

欧气 0 0

本文目录导读:

  1. 关系数据库与分布式数据库的区别
  2. 关系数据库与分布式数据库的联系
  3. 未来展望

随着信息技术的飞速发展,数据库技术在各行各业中发挥着至关重要的作用,关系数据库和分布式数据库作为数据库技术的两种主流形式,各自具有独特的优势和应用场景,本文将从两者之间的区别与联系出发,探讨其各自的特点、优缺点以及未来发展趋势。

关系数据库与分布式数据库的区别

1、数据存储方式

关系数据库采用集中式存储方式,所有数据存储在单个物理或逻辑存储设备上,便于管理和维护,而分布式数据库则采用分布式存储方式,将数据分散存储在多个物理或逻辑存储设备上,以提高系统性能和可靠性。

2、数据访问方式

关系数据库和分布式数据库的区别与联系,关系数据库与分布式数据库,异同解析与未来展望

图片来源于网络,如有侵权联系删除

关系数据库通过SQL语言进行数据访问,用户可以方便地使用查询语句对数据进行检索、更新、删除等操作,分布式数据库则通过分布式查询语言或分布式事务处理技术进行数据访问,需要考虑网络延迟、数据一致性等问题。

3、数据一致性

关系数据库强调数据的一致性,通过事务机制保证数据的完整性和一致性,分布式数据库在保证数据一致性的同时,还要兼顾系统性能和可靠性,通常采用分布式一致性算法(如Paxos、Raft等)来处理数据一致性。

4、可扩展性

关系数据库在水平扩展方面存在局限性,当数据量达到一定程度时,系统性能会受到影响,分布式数据库通过分布式存储和计算,能够实现水平扩展,提高系统性能。

5、应用场景

关系数据库适用于数据量较小、业务逻辑相对简单的场景,如企业内部管理系统、电子商务平台等,分布式数据库适用于数据量大、业务逻辑复杂的场景,如大型社交网络、在线支付系统等。

关系数据库和分布式数据库的区别与联系,关系数据库与分布式数据库,异同解析与未来展望

图片来源于网络,如有侵权联系删除

关系数据库与分布式数据库的联系

1、数据模型

关系数据库和分布式数据库都采用关系模型,以表格形式存储数据,便于用户理解和操作。

2、数据一致性

关系数据库和分布式数据库都强调数据一致性,通过事务机制或分布式一致性算法保证数据的完整性和一致性。

3、数据管理

关系数据库和分布式数据库都采用数据库管理系统进行数据管理,提供数据查询、更新、删除等功能。

未来展望

1、分布式数据库技术不断发展,将更好地解决数据一致性、系统性能和可靠性等问题。

关系数据库和分布式数据库的区别与联系,关系数据库与分布式数据库,异同解析与未来展望

图片来源于网络,如有侵权联系删除

2、关系数据库与分布式数据库将实现更紧密的融合,形成一种新型的数据库技术。

3、云数据库将成为主流,关系数据库和分布式数据库将更好地适应云计算环境。

4、大数据时代,数据库技术将更加注重数据挖掘、分析和可视化,为用户提供更丰富的应用场景。

关系数据库和分布式数据库在数据存储、访问、一致性和可扩展性等方面存在差异,但它们在数据模型、数据一致性和数据管理等方面具有联系,随着技术的发展,两者将不断融合,为用户提供更加高效、可靠的数据库解决方案。

标签: #关系数据库和分布式数据库的区别

黑狐家游戏
  • 评论列表

留言评论